Understanding Abdominal Pain Causes, Symptoms, and Treatment


Abdominal pain is a common complaint that affects individuals of all ages. It can be sharp or dull, localized or diffuse, and can vary in intensity from mild discomfort to severe, debilitating pain. Understanding the cause of abdominal pain is crucial for effective management and treatment, as it can be indicative of a wide range of medical conditions.


Causes of Abdominal Pain


Abdominal pain can stem from various sources, including gastrointestinal, gynecological, urinary, and even muscular issues. Some of the most common causes include


1. Gastrointestinal Disorders Conditions such as gastritis, peptic ulcers, ir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), and in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) can lead to abdominal pain. Symptoms may vary, including bloating, cramping, and irregular bowel movements.


2. Appendicitis One of the classic causes of acute abdominal pain, appendicitis occurs when the appendix becomes inflamed. This condition typically presents as sharp pain in the lower right abdomen, often accompanied by fever and nausea.


3. Gallbladder Issues Gallstones or cholecystitis (inflammation of the gallbladder) can result in pain in the upper right abdomen. This pain often occurs after eating fatty meals and may radiate to the back or shoulder.


4. Gynecological Problems In women, abdominal pain may be related to menstrual cycles, ovarian cysts, or conditions such as endometriosis. These issues can cause significant discomfort and may necessitate medical evaluation.


5. Urinary Tract Infections (UTIs) UTIs can cause abdominal pain, particularly in the lower abdomen, often accompanied by symptoms like frequent urination, burning sensation while urinating, and cloudy urine.


6. Musculoskeletal Issues Sometimes, the source of abdominal pain is muscular or skeletal, resulting from strain, injury, or conditions such as hernias.

Recognizing the accompanying symptoms can aid in diagnosing the underlying cause of abdominal pain. Common symptoms include


- Nausea and Vomiting These can occur alongside abdominal pain, especially in cases of infections or gastrointestinal issues. - Diarrhea or Constipation Changes in bowel habits can provide insight into gastrointestinal disorders. - Fever A fever may indicate an infection or inflammation in the body. - Bloating or Distension A feeling of fullness can be linked to various gastrointestinal conditions.


When to Seek Medical Attention


While many instances of abdominal pain can be benign and self-limiting, certain situations necessitate immediate medical attention. It is advisable to seek help if the pain is


- Severe and sudden - Accompanied by fever - Associated with persistent vomiting - Accompanied by blood in stool or vomit - Following an injury to the abdomen


Diagnosis and Treatment


Diagnosis of abdominal pain typically starts with a thorough medical history and physical examination. Healthcare professionals may employ various diagnostic tools, including blood tests, imaging studies (such as ultrasounds or CT scans), and endoscopy, to determine the underlying cause.


Treatment of abdominal pain is highly dependent on the diagnosis. It may range from lifestyle modifications, dietary changes, and medications to manage pain and inflammation, to surgical interventions in more severe cases such as appendicitis, gallbladder disease, or ectopic pregnancies.
